I agree with most of their points and have tried to prioritize some (and
I think you were the victim of me trying to address some of these ;).
The question about structuring the estimators is really something
tricky. Maybe it's worth putting it on the roadmap to discuss this at
some point?
Generally I thought it would be too much a hassle but the inconsistency
is kind of annoying (having a class per loss or per regularizer or per
solver sometimes).
